Blackberry Pistachio Dream Bars Ingredients
For the Crust
- All-Purpose Flour – Provides structure for the crust; can be swapped with gluten-free flour for a gluten-free option.
- Unsalted Butter (cold and cubed) – Adds richness and flakiness; use unsalted for precise control over saltiness.
- Granulated Sugar – Sweetens both crust and filling; adjust if desired for less sweetness.
- Salt – Enhances overall flavors in the dessert.
- Large Egg Yolk – Binds the crust for a tender texture; do not use the whole egg.
- Ice Water – Helps combine crust ingredients without melting the butter; always use cold water.
For the Filling
- Fresh Blackberries – Main ingredient providing sweetness and tartness; can substitute with raspberries or blueberries.
- Lemon Juice – Enhances flavor and balances sweetness; fresh juice is best.
- Cornstarch – Thickens the filling for ideal texture.
For the Topping
- Light Brown Sugar – Adds depth and moisture to the topping; can substitute with granulated sugar.
- Baking Powder – Provides lightness and helps the topping rise.
- Pistachios (shelled and unsalted) – Offers nutty crunch; could replace with almonds, walnuts, or pecans for different flavors.
- Vanilla Extract – Adds a warm flavor that complements other ingredients.

How to Make Blackberry Pistachio Dream Bars
-
Prepare the Crust: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). In a mixing b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, granulated sugar, and salt. Cut in the cold, cubed butter using a pastry cutter until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s. Add the egg yolk and ice water, mixing gently until a dough forms. Press the dough evenly into a greased 9×13 inch pan and pre-bake for 15-20 minutes until lightly golden.
-
Make the Blackberry Filling: In a saucepan, combine the fresh blackberries and granulated sugar over medium heat. Stir gently and cook for 5-7 minutes, until the juices begin to release. Add in the lemon juice and cornstarch, cooking for an additional 1-2 minutes until thickened. Set aside to cool slightly.
-
Prepare the Pistachio Topping: In a separate bowl, combine the light brown sugar, baking powder, and flour. Cut in the cold butter until the mixture is crumbly. Stir in the egg and vanilla extract, then fold in the shelled pistachios until well combined.
-
Assemble and Bake: Pour the luscious blackberry filling over the cooled shortbread crust, spreading it evenly. Top with the pistachio mixture, pressing it gently into the filling. Bake for 30-35 minutes, or until the topping is golden brown and the filling is bubbly.
-
Cool and Slice: Allow the bars to cool completely in the pan for 1-2 hours. Once cooled, use the edges of the parchment paper to lift them out and slice into squares.
Optional: Serve warm with a scoop of vanilla ice cream or a drizzle of chocolate on top.

Expert Tips for Blackberry Pistachio Dream Bars
-
Cold Ingredients: Always use cold butter and ice water for the crust; this ensures a flaky texture. Warm ingredients can lead to a tough crust.
-
Don’t Rush Cooling: Allow the bars to cool completely for 1-2 hours to help the filling set properly. Cutting them too soon may result in messy slices.
-
Mix Wisely: Avoid overmixing the topping ingredients once you add wet elements. This helps keep the pistachio crumble light and airy.
-
Fruit Swaps: If blackberries aren’t available, feel free to use raspberries or blueberries. Ensure you balance acidity with a tad more sugar if needed.
-
Nut-Free Substitutes: For those with nut allergies, replace pistachios with sunflower seeds or extra crust crumbs; both options maintain your dessert’s delightful texture.
-
Customize Sweetness: Adjust the sugar levels in both the filling and topping based on your taste preferences to create a personalized Blackberry Pistachio Dream Bar experience.

Make Ahead Options
These Blackberry Pistachio Dream Bars are perfect for busy home cooks looking to save time during the week! You can prepare the crust up to 24 hours in advance by baking it, cooling it, and then storing it tightly wrapped in the refrigerator. The blackberry filling can also be made ahead and refrigerated for up to 3 days—simply let it cool before transferring it to an airtight container. When you’re ready to finish, spread the filling over the prepared crust, top with the pistachio mixture, and bake as directed. This way, you’ll enjoy the same delicious flavor and texture, all with less hassle on your busy days!
How to Store and Freeze Blackberry Pistachio Dream Bars
Room Temperature: Keep the bars at room temperature in an airtight container for up to 3 days for optimal freshness and flavor.
Fridge: If you want to extend their life, refrigerate them in an airtight container for up to 5 days. This helps preserve the tartness of the blackberries.
Freezer: For longer storage, freeze the bars in an airtight container or wrap them tightly in plastic wrap for up to 2 months. Thaw in the refrigerator before serving.
Reheating: Enjoy these delicious bars cold or bring them to room temperature by letting them sit out for a few minutes. If you prefer warm bars, pop them in a 350°F (175°C) oven for 5-10 minutes.

What if my crust doesn’t turn out flaky?
Very! If your crust is tough, it may have been overmixed or the butter could have warmed up. Make sure to use cold butter and ice water. If you find your bars too crumbly, adding a tiny bit more ice water can help bring the dough together without overmixing.
